CAS 440-17-5
:Trifluoperazine hydrochloride
Description:
Trifluoperazine hydrochloride is a typical antipsychotic medication belonging to the phenothiazine class, primarily used in the treatment of schizophrenia and other psychotic disorders. It functions as a dopamine receptor antagonist, particularly targeting D2 receptors in the brain, which helps to alleviate symptoms such as hallucinations and delusions. The compound appears as a white to off-white crystalline powder and is soluble in water, making it suitable for various pharmaceutical formulations. Its chemical structure includes a trifluoromethyl group, which contributes to its potency and efficacy. Trifluoperazine is also known for its sedative properties and may be used to manage anxiety and agitation. However, it can have side effects, including extrapyramidal symptoms, sedation, and potential cardiovascular effects. Due to its pharmacological profile, it is essential to monitor patients for adverse reactions and adjust dosages accordingly. As with all antipsychotics, the use of trifluoperazine should be carefully considered and managed by healthcare professionals.
